Natural henna has been celebrated for centuries as a captivating way to showcase creativity and individuality. This ancient form of body art not only enhances the skin but also connects people to a colorful cultural legacy.

At the heart of natural henna art lies the use of plant-based ingredients. Natural henna is derived from the leaves of the Lawsonia inermis plant, ensuring a non-toxic and hypoallergenic experience for users. This is why so many people today prefer pure options over synthetic products.

What makes temporary body art truly special is their short-lived beauty. Unlike permanent tattoos, henna tattoos allow individuals to experiment without a long-term commitment. Body art with henna isn’t just about aesthetics—it’s also deeply symbolic in many traditions. In cultures around the world, organic henna is used to celebrate major life events such as weddings. The intricate patterns symbolize blessings, making the experience both spiritual and communal.

Today, the appeal of henna tattoos has gone global. From fashion runways to music festivals, people of all backgrounds are embracing the beauty of natural henna. Its earthy appearance complements various skin tones and can be worn on hands, feet, shoulders, backs, and more.

When choosing a henna artist, it’s important to look for someone who uses organic products and prioritizes hygiene. The best professionals will always ensure that their henna paste is freshly mixed, free from harmful chemicals, and applied with care.
